12 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Jaunt'

The professor often takes a jaunt to different countries during academic breaks.

During the summer, she likes to jaunt around Europe, exploring new cultures.

As a tradition, the friends would jaunt to a different city every year for a reunion.

The detective needed to jaunt across town to follow a lead in the investigation.

The art enthusiasts planned a jaunt to the museum to see the new exhibition.

Seeking inspiration for his novel, the writer took a jaunt through the historic city streets.

The group of friends enjoyed a jaunt through the forest, exploring hidden trails and waterfalls.

Every summer, the community organizes a jaunt to the local zoo for the residents.

The detective decided to jaunt around the crime scene to gather more clues.

For their anniversary, the couple decided to jaunt to a romantic cabin in the mountains.

During the conference break, participants had the opportunity to jaunt to nearby historical landmarks.

The scientist took a jaunt to the field to observe the behavior of the newly discovered species.
